What to Compare (Quick Checklist)

  • NEC code curriculum and code-cycle year covered
  • Apprenticeship connections (4-5 year, 8,000+ hour pathway)
  • State journeyman and master electrician licensing steps
  • Hands-on lab hours (residential, commercial, industrial wiring)
  • OSHA safety certification (OSHA-10 or OSHA-30) included
